MSOffice

MSOffice

VBAの基礎

変数の複数宣言 次のステートメントでは、intX と intY が Variant 型として宣言され、intZ のみが Integer 型として宣言されています。 Dim intX, intY, intZ As Integer
Excel

Excel : チェックボックスのようなボタンを作る(VBA要)

Excelのcheckboxはあまりにも小さすぎます。年寄りには使いづらいものです。ボタンでそれらしいものを作ってみました。 機種依存文字(✔)をボタンに貼り付けられない ✔ windowsではOKですが、Macはダメなようです。 そこで、...
Excel

Python :openpyxlでExcelを動かす

Python初心者だと、エラーが出ても解決に時間かかります。初心者の私のエラー備忘録 SyntaxErrorが出たら、その前の行を調べろ 表示されてる行の1つ前を調べましょう。 前の行: h=300 w=round((img.width/i...
Excel

Excel+SeleniumBasicでChrome操作・スクレイピング

ExcelのVBA好きではありませんが、VBAとSeleniumBasicを使いChromeの操作ができます。WEBページへの書き込み・画像のアップロードまた、WEB上からデータを取得することもできます(スクレイピング) Seleniumの...
Excel

Excel VBAのエラーにはどんなのあるの

ExcelはVBAの実行前にスクリプトが文法的に正しいかどうかチェックします。文法的に間違っていると、「コンパイルエラー」が出ます。 Excelの別記事:セルを正方形にする 今回のエラーは単純にプロパティの綴り(スペル)が間違っていました ...
Excel

ExcelをVBAをやめComObjectで操作する

ExcelをVBAではなくAutoHotkeyで動かしてみたいと思います。 AutoHotkeyなら、他のソフトの連携も簡単です。ComObjectを使いたいと思います。 AutoHotkeyの本家英語サイト: AutoHotkey Exc...
Excel

(VBA実験)Excelに自動で複数画像貼り付け

ExcelのVBAで、複数の画像を一括で貼り付けます。VBAのコード好きではないですが、仕方ない。 Excelの別記事: セルをmmで指定し正方形にする 動画で説明 コード 選択画面出てきたら、画像を複数選択してください。(CTRL+クリッ...
powerpoint

PowerPoint : 超初心者の入門

マイクロソフトのサイトには、色々なPowerpointのテンプレートありますが、最初はシンプルなタイトルのみの白地。 マイクロソフトのサイト: Office Templates このテキスト入れる部分は何(名称) 名前はプレースホルダーとい...
Excel

Excel : VBA100本ノック 試す

libreOffice のCalcで同じことを試したいと思います。そのために、Excelでの表示を確認するためにExcel_VBAも作り、おなじになるように試します。 007本目:日付表示 問題07: #VBA100本ノック 7本目A列は文...
Excel

Excelでフリップゲーム(セルをすべて裏返す)

VBAでゲームを作ります。すべてのセルを赤にしたらOKです。セルをクリックしたときにVBAが動くようにする方法 セルをクリックしたとき、VBAを動かすには (1)シート名のところを右クリック (2)VBA editorが立ち上がります。 (...